Boiler industry market development status

As of the end of September 2024, China's boiler manufacturing industry continues to maintain a strong development momentum. According to the latest data from Shangpu Consulting Group, China's boiler market has expanded significantly in the first half of 2024. The full-year market size is expected to reach approximately 250 billion yuan, with the year-on-year growth rate remaining at a high level, reflecting strong demand in the boiler market. and technological innovation.

In terms of policy support, the National Development and Reform Commission, the State Administration for Market Regulation and other departments continue to issue relevant policies to promote the green, low-carbon and efficient development of the industrial boiler industry. For example, documents such as the "Notice on Further Strengthening the Update, Upgrade, Application and Implementation of Energy Saving Standards" clarified the improvement of energy efficiency standards for key energy-consuming products and equipment such as industrial boilers, and promoted the popularization and application of clean energy boilers.

Boiler working principle and classification

As an important thermal energy supply equipment, boilers are widely used in many industries such as electric power, machinery, metallurgy, chemical industry, textile, papermaking, and food. Its basic principle is to generate high-temperature flue gas through fuel combustion, and then transfer heat to water or other working fluids to heat, vaporize or generate superheated steam. The main working process of the boiler includes three links: combustion, heat transfer and steam-water circulation.

Boilers can be divided into many types according to fuel type, structural form, purpose, etc. Common boilers include steam boilers, hot water boilers and organic heat carrier boilers. Among them, steam boilers are mainly used for steam supply in industrial production, hot water boilers are mostly used for civil heating, and organic heat carrier boilers are widely used in situations that require high-temperature heat sources.

Boiler technology development trends

High efficiency and energy saving: With the advancement of environmental protection and energy saving policies, high efficiency and energy saving have become an important development direction of the boiler industry. Modern boilers generally adopt high-efficiency combustion technology and waste heat recovery technology, which significantly improves energy utilization efficiency and reduces energy consumption and emissions.
Intelligence: Digital and intelligent technologies are gradually being applied to the design, manufacturing, operation and maintenance of boilers. Smart boilers have adaptive capabilities and remote monitoring capabilities, enabling more precise control and management, improving operating efficiency and safety.
Cleanliness: The proportion of clean energy boilers continues to rise, and coal-fired boilers, especially small-capacity coal-fired industrial boilers, are gradually withdrawing from the market. Clean energy boilers such as natural gas boilers and electric boilers are more widely used, promoting the green transformation of the boiler industry.
Large-scale: Due to its relatively higher thermal efficiency, safety and balance and other characteristics, large-capacity industrial boilers are showing an upward trend in the product structure. Boiler safety management

As a high-temperature and high-pressure equipment, the safety management of boilers is crucial. In the daily operation and operation of boilers, relevant safety regulations and operating procedures must be strictly observed to ensure the safety of personnel and equipment.

Regular inspection: The main accessories of the boiler such as safety valves, pressure gauges, water level gauges, etc. need to be calibrated at least once a year. The boiler itself needs to undergo regular internal and external inspections and water pressure inspections to ensure the normal operation and safety of the equipment.
Labor protection: When working in high temperature and high pressure environments, operators should wear anti-scalding clothing, anti-scalding gloves, helmets and other labor protection supplies to prevent burns and other injuries.
Emergency treatment: When a boiler failure or emergency occurs, the fuel supply should be cut off immediately, the emergency safety valve should be activated to release the pressure, and relevant departments and personnel should be notified to handle the failure in a timely manner to prevent the accident from expanding.
Personnel training: Boiler operators should have certain professional knowledge and operating skills, and receive relevant training and assessments regularly to ensure that they can operate the equipment proficiently and respond to various emergencies.
